Subject: NATAP/EASL: High HCV Cure/SVR Rates/New HCV DrugsHIGHLIGHTSfrom Jules: here are highlights from the EASL HCV liver conference in Barcelona last week, there are sooo many highlights: # 1 - interferon-free therapy is here with cure/SVR rates of 88-100% in initial studies using only initial regimens, the regimens can only get better, and so they will as researchers & companies seek to make better drug regimen combinations with more potent combinations; for prior null responders although initial research sees they are harder to treat succussfully with all-oral new HCV drug regimens, future research will explore what potent combinations using more drugs with more potency is successful for this harder to treat group, but several studies here show that QUAD therapy certainly appears to be succesful for them with 2 orals + peg/rbv achieving 100% SVR rates in some studies.EASL 47th Annual Meeting

Barcelona, Spain
